My understanding is that the B-1 is an s300 just like the turbos made by HTT. HTT has done some changes and there are many different trims. I have a B-1 64mm/14 that i purchased for my truck, but had enough air with the superB (57/12) so i never put it on. *** Its available. ***

The 1st gens have less drive pressure than 12v 2nd gens which have less drive pressure than 24v, which have less drive pressure than 3rd gen 24v. Translation a bigger turbo will spool up better on a later model truck if HP was the same
